I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E SOUTHERN DISTRICT OF ALABAMA SOUTHERN DIVISION DAVE THOMAS, (AIS #104278) Plaintiff, vs. ALFIE PACHEO, et al., Defendants. 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) ) CIVIL ACTION NO. 17-318-CG-N ORDER After due and proper consideration of all portions of this file deemed relevant to the issues raised, and a de novo determination of those portions of the Recommendation to which objection is made, the Recommendation of the Magistrate Judge made under 28 U.S.C. ยง 636(b)(1)(B) is ADOPTED as the opinion of this Court. It is ORDERED that summary judgment is GRANTED in favor of Defendants Pacheo, Stewart, Corizon Health, Inc., Simmons, Kilpatrick, and Stone, and those claims presented against the defendants are DISMISSED with prejudice. DONE and ORDERED this 19th day of September, 2019. /s/ Callie V. S. Granade SENIOR UNITED STATES DISTRICT JUDGE
